'Breath of Life' is the first of two stunning portfolios published in aid of the British Heart Foundation Mending Broken Hearts Appeal, consisting of a collection of limited edition original prints by fifteen contributing artists.
The portfolio features work by a truly remarkable group of artists - Sir Peter Blake, John Hoyland, Bruce Mclean, Maurice Cockrill, Patrick Hughes, Tom Phillips, Duggie Fields, Barbara Rae, Brendan Neiland, Donald Hamilton Fraser, Antony Micallef, Maggi Hambling, Gerard Hemsworth, Storm Thorgerson and Brad Faine.
The second portfolio in the series 'Joy of Life' will be launched in February 2011.
The Mending Broken Hearts Appeal is one of the most important fundraising efforts ever undertaken by the British Heart Foundation. The goal is simple; to raise £50 million to fund the research into a cutting-edge programme of cardiac regenerative medicine, specifically world-leading stem cell research and developmental biology that could literally mend the broken hearts of millions, within just 10 years.
